In this review of Encyclopedia of South American Aquatic Insects: Odonata - Zygoptera, the author set out to provide illustrated keys covering families, genera, and species across South America, and the book delivers a focused reference for specialists. The single biggest reason to buy is its comprehensive, region-wide approach to identification: rather than a narrow checklist, the work expands beyond Brazil to include most known South American taxa and even notes probable synonymies and recommended taxonomic revisions. This makes it a practical field and lab companion for anyone working with damselflies in the region.

Key Features

  • Regional scope: Covers genera known from South America with expanded treatment beyond Brazil, giving broader geographic applicability for researchers.
  • Illustrated keys: Uses visual keys to aid identification to family, genus, and species levels, streamlining field and collection work.
  • Taxonomic notes: Highlights probable synonymy and recommends where formal revisions are needed, useful for taxonomists planning further study.
  • Inclusive approach: In some groups the book includes terrestrial species of mixed orders, making it useful when taxa cross aquatic and terrestrial boundaries.
  • Reference intent: Designed as a reference rather than a taxonomic revision, so it compiles existing names and literature for practical use.

Who It's For

The book is best for entomologists, aquatic ecologists, museum curators, and advanced students who require detailed identification tools for South American Odonata, especially Zygoptera. Field researchers working across multiple countries in South America will value the expanded geographic coverage and illustrated keys.

It is less suitable for casual nature readers or beginner hobbyists who need a simple, popular guide with broad natural history and photographs; this is primarily a specialist reference focused on keys, nomenclature, and taxonomic commentary.
